The Team Secretary will work as part of the admin function providing a first class administration service. They will manage a busy workload and be able to communicate effectively with key stakeholders, Surveyors and fellow Team Secretaries to ensure all work is completed on time and communicated back to the relevant teams as necessary.
Main Duties & Responsibilities
- Copy Typing – typing of standard and non‑standard correspondence including building survey reports, standard certificates, schedules of condition, schedules of dilapidation, client letters and minutes; producing drafts, checking all correspondence for errors, following QA and standard procedures, ensuring urgent work is prioritised, using mail merge and database facilities as necessary; outsourcing typing as required; formatting and checking documents.
- Invoicing – collating invoices for different projects, ensuring information is correct, assisting the Business Support Manager with the management of company report templates, answering the telephone, taking messages, managing team diaries in Outlook, emailing information to clients, contractors and suppliers, downloading and scanning photographs and external documents.
- Scanning/Printing Documents – arranging travel for teams, managing internal databases, performing ad‑hoc duties, providing support to other Team Secretaries/Business Support Manager during busy times.
